New Delhi, March 25 (IANS) The Congress Tuesday calling BJP's prime ministerial candidate Narendra Modi the "self destruct mantra" of the party.
"Modi is the self destruct mantra of BJP. Last few days implosions and explosions in BJP are only precursor to real firefight in the offing," Congress party spokesperson Abhishek Manu Singhvi tweeted.
Singhvi was referring to the recent dissent brewing within the Bharatiya Janata Party over ticket allocation, with party leader Jaswant Singh Monday filing his nomination as an independent candidate after being denied the ticket to contest the Lok Sabha election from Barmer in Rajasthan.
"If (L.K.) Advani, Jaswant (Singh), Harin Pathak, (Rajendrasinh) Rana, (Lal Muni) Choubey, Lalji Tandon cannot trust Modi, how can the nation? Jab apne tumhare nahin to Desh kaise?," Singhvi wrote.
